WebIt is important that you stop taking the following medicines 1 week before surgery or as directed by your health care provider. aspirin or medicines that contain aspirin blood-thinning medicines such as warfarin (Coumadin ® or Jantoven ®) anti-inflammatories such as ibuprofen (Motrin ®, Advil ®) or naproxen (Aleve ®) WebTypical dosing for diclofenac eye drops Pain, swelling, and redness after cataract surgery: The typical dose is to place 1 drop into the affected eye (s) four times daily. Start 24 hours after surgery and continue for 2 weeks. WebAnti-Inflammatory Medications (NSAIDS): These medications need to be stopped 10 days before surgery. Examples include: 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in), Naproxen (Aleve, Naprosyn), Meloxicam (Mobic), Diclofenac (Arthrotec, Voltaren), Etodolac (Lodine), Nabumetone (Relafen), Indocin, Daypro, Feldene. grand turk port cam

WebApr 1, 2024 · Diclofenac topical solution is used to treat pain and swelling caused by osteoarthritis of the knees. Diclofenac topical patch and topical system is used to treat acute pain caused by minor strains, sprains, and contusions (bruises). This medicine is available only with your doctor's prescription.
